    I've been here many times over the years and could've sworn I reviewed the Lighthouse Diner at some point. Apparently not.....so here goes: Very solid diner serving everything you'd expect to find on the menu. Whether breakfast, lunch, dinner or a light night snack.......you really can't go wrong here. Nothing that's going to blow your mind, but they're always pumping out consistently good food. Some notables for me are the homemade corned beef hash (just ask them to crisp it up a little.....you won't be disappointed) and any triple decker club sandwich (they're basic but very satisfying). Grape leaves are also a good choice. If you're looking for a very good diner and you're in the neighborhood, pay the Lighthouse a visit sometime.

    We've made it a tradition now that whenever we fly into JFK (to visit family on L.I.), we come here for breakfast after taking the redeye flight from LAX. We pretty much get the same things, scrambled eggs with home fries and either sausage or bacon. I get the sausage, and my hubby gets the bacon. They do a really good job with breakfast. We haven't ventured onto the pancakes or waffles section; we primarily stick with eggs and their accompaniments and are just fine with it. TBH, we came here for dinner one time, too, and guess what we ordered for dinner... yep, the eggs. Creatures of habit, I guess.
